Alexander & Baldwin Holdings, Inc. (NYSE:ALEX – Free Report) – Equities research analysts at Sidoti Csr boosted their FY2025 EPS estimates for Alexander & Baldwin in a report released on Wednesday, July 16th. Sidoti Csr analyst B. Mccarthy now anticipates that the financial services provider will earn $1.36 per share for the year, up from their previous forecast of $1.22. The consensus estimate for Alexander & Baldwin’s current full-year earnings is $1.35 per share.

Alexander & Baldwin Company Profile
Alexander & Baldwin, Inc engages in the real estate business. It operates through the Commercial Real Estate and Land Operations segments. The Commercial Real Estate segment includes investments and acquisitions, construction and development, and in-house leasing and property management. The Land Operations segment consists of legacy landholdings, assets, and liabilities subject to the company’s simplification and monetization effort.
